Why Pick Specialist Dog Training Upland CA Programs
Turn Difficulties Into Triumphs With Specialist Canine TrainingNavigating the intricacies of pet ownership typically provides different behavior difficulties that can lead to frustration for both animals and their proprietors. Specialist canine training provides an organized strategy to these issues, making use of customized techniques that adverti